Understanding Weight Loss Medications
Weight-loss medications are pharmaceutical drugs targeted at helping people decrease body weight. They typically work in one of 3 methods:
Appetite Suppressants: These medications minimize the feeling of hunger, leading individuals to consume less calories.Fat Absorption Inhibitors: These interfere with the absorption of dietary fats in the intestinal tracts.Metabolism Boosters: These can increase metabolic rates, promoting greater calorie expense.Efficiency Overview
The efficiency of weight-loss medications can vary significantly amongst people. Medical trials typically report average weight reduction figures, however the range can be broad depending upon personal elements like genetics, comorbidities, and adherence to recommended routines.

Kinds Of Weight Loss Medications
Let's delve deeper into a few of the most typical weight-loss medications presently available on the marketplace:

Orlistat (Alli, Xenical):
How It Works: Blocks the enzyme lipase, avoiding the absorption of around 30% of dietary fat.Indicators: Effective for those with a body mass index (BMI) ≥ 30 or a BMI ≥ 27 with obesity-related conditions.
Phentermine:
How It Works: Acts as a hunger suppressant by promoting the main nerve system.Indications: Suitable for short-term weight-loss (up to 12 weeks) in individuals with BMI ≥ 30 or BMI ≥ 27 with obesity-related conditions.
Lorcaserin (Belviq):
How It Works: Acts on serotonin receptors in the brain to promote sensations of fullness.Indications: Intended for long-lasting weight management in people with BMI ≥ 30 or BMI ≥ 27 with weight-related health concerns.
Semaglutide (Wegovy):
How It Works: Mimics the effects of GLP-1 (a hormone included in cravings regulation), slowing stomach emptying and promoting satiety.Indications: Approved for chronic weight management in adolescents and grownups with BMI ≥ 30 or BMI ≥ 27 with comorbidities.
Bupropion/Naltrexone (Contrave):
How It Works: Combines an antidepressant and anti-addiction medication to balance energy usage and reduce appetite.Indicators: Used for grownups with BMI ≥ 30 or BMI ≥ 27 with obesity-related coexisting conditions.Possible Side Effects
Weight reduction medications can have negative effects. While some are moderate and go away in time, others can be severe and may need discontinuation of the medication. Here's a brief summary of common negative effects connected with weight-loss drugs:
Gastrointestinal Issues: Including flatulence, diarrhea, or oily stools (common with Orlistat)Neurological Effects: Such as headaches, dizziness, or sleeping disorders (typically related to Phentermine and Contrave)Nausea and Vomiting: Particularly with Semaglutide.Cardiovascular Effects: Including increased heart rate or hypertension.Integrating Medication with Lifestyle Changes
